Fig. 1: Brillouin-DKS generation in a microresonator-filtered laser.
From: Turnkey photonic flywheel in a microresonator-filtered laser

a Left: Schematic of the microresonator-filtered laser that consists of a ~10-GHz multimode fiber (MMF) FP microresonator nested in a single-mode fiber (SMF) ring laser cavity. EDFA Erbium-doped fiber amplifier, CIR circulator, CLR collimator, FL focusing lens, CL collimating lens, HWP half-wave plate, PBS polarization beam splitter, BPF band-pass filter, PC polarization controller. Right: spectra and beam profiles from PBS Port 1 and Port2. λ: wavelength. b Photographs of the MMF FP microresonator. c Frequency-calibrated transmission spectra of the pump mode showing the microresonator linewidth of 695 kHz. d Optical spectrum output from PBS Port 1, including the Brillouin mode and leaked weak-intensity pump mode. e Radio frequency (RF) beat note of the stimulated Brillouin scattering (SBS) frequency shift at 10.347 GHz.
